More About "ver"

Idiomatic Expressions

a ver

let's see

💡 Expressing curiosity or asking to examine something

no tener nada que ver con

to have nothing to do with

💡 Indicating no connection or relationship

ya veremos

we'll see

💡 Expressing uncertainty about the future

vérselas con alguien

to deal with someone / to face someone

💡 Confronting or managing a difficult person or situation

no poder ver a alguien

to not be able to stand someone

💡 Expressing strong dislike

dejarse ver

to show up / to make an appearance

💡 Appearing after a long absence

Synonyms & Antonyms

Synonyms:

mirar(to look at, watch)

More active - implies directing one's gaze intentionally

observar(to observe)

More formal, emphasizes careful watching

contemplar(to contemplate, gaze at)

Implies thoughtful, prolonged viewing

presenciar(to witness)

Emphasizes being present at an event

Usage Notes
  • Ver is irregular in several tenses with unique conjugation patterns
  • Past participle "visto" is irregular (not "verido" or "veído")
  • Present tense yo form is irregular: "veo" (keeps the full stem)
  • Commonly used in reflexive form "verse" meaning "to see oneself" or "to meet"
  • The construction "verse + adjective" describes how someone looks or appears
  • Frequently used in expressions about meeting: "nos vemos" (see you)
  • Imperfect tense is regular: veía, veías, veía
  • Often confused with "mirar" - "ver" is passive seeing, "mirar" is active looking
